AbstractThis paper presents a macroscopic model to describe the dynamics of electron cyclotron current drive (ECCD). A fully relativistic distribution function formed by both drifting bi-Maxwellian and Dory-Guest-Harris type components is used to represent the energetic stream of current-carrying electrons. The model is readily applied to examine the current drive efficiency of high-power ECCD experiments, reproducing the main experimental features in a simple form.
